A portable app is a program that does not need to be installed on a computer's main hard drive. It keeps all of its settings, history, and files in a single folder. You can put this folder on a USB thumb drive, an external hard drive, or a cloud storage folder. When you plug that USB drive into any Windows computer, you can run Chrome instantly with all your bookmarks and passwords ready to go. It leaves no trace behind on the host computer when you unplug it.
